Output 34d6ddd6e413be826f82b0adba1b4f213c3e2c7d75157168d39fe9e690f18943:0

value
50500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4bbb035f854db4fc2491c4223679c1ddd7ecedf OP_EQUAL
address
3Q13eASzRPcTQzAt6niYkdnBDnWSvKtXVw
transaction
34d6ddd6e413be826f82b0adba1b4f213c3e2c7d75157168d39fe9e690f18943
spent
true